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Implemented StudentTaskView with adherence to SOLID principles and incorporated necessary stylings #46

Open
wants to merge 21 commits into
base: main
Choose a base branch
from

Conversation

HasiniChenchala2
Copy link

Implemented StudentTaskView to display task details( including assignment name, due date, current stage, review status, and any associated badges.), task interaction(buttons for submitting assignments, requesting revisions, and viewing feedback. Allow students to view the different stages of the task.), timeline(timeline containing all the due dates and also a dynamic navigation visualizing present day and time), and also lazy loading.

HasiniChenchala2 and others added 21 commits March 18, 2024 00:39
Implemented Student Task View
…nent to simplify the interface and improve user experience.
Refactored StudentTaskView.tsx and also implemented Lazy Loading
@HasiniChenchala2 HasiniChenchala2 changed the title Implement StudentTaskView with adherence to SOLID principles and incorporated necessary stylings Implemented StudentTaskView with adherence to SOLID principles and incorporated necessary stylings Mar 25,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ant